The Biała is a left tributary of the Supraśl , which in turn flows into the Narew , in Poland .

geography

Where the Biała flows into the Supraśl

The 32.7 km long river has its source in the village of Protasy ( Gmina Zabłudów ) in the Podlaskie Voivodeship and flows in a north-westerly direction through the city of Białystok and on until it flows into the Supraśl at the village of Fasty ( Gmina Dobrzyniewo Duże ). The catchment area is given as 133.37 km², the mean discharge with 1.2 m³ / s in Zawady (between Białystok and the mouth).
